In short: FD laddering splits your money equally across several FDs with tenures of 1, 2, 3… years, so one deposit matures each year. You get annual liquidity without breaking any FD, and by rolling each maturing deposit into a fresh long-tenure FD you average out interest rates over time — protecting you from locking everything in at one rate.

How it works
- Your lump sum is divided equally into N deposits, and each is booked for a different tenure — 1 year, 2 years, up to N years.
- One FD matures every year, giving you predictable liquidity without breaking any deposit early and paying a penalty.
- As each FD matures you reinvest it into a fresh N-year FD, so the ladder keeps rolling and your booked rate averages out across rate cycles.

Understanding the FD Laddering Calculator
What an FD ladder actually does
An FD ladder is one of the simplest ways to fix the biggest weakness of a fixed deposit: the trade-off between locking money away for a better rate and keeping it accessible. Instead of parking a lump sum in a single FD, you split it into equal parts and book each for a different tenure — one year, two years, and so on. The result is a staircase of deposits where one rung matures every year. This calculator models each rung as a lump-sum FD compounding quarterly and adds up the maturities to show your total value, interest and average annual return.
Why laddering beats a single FD
The two problems a ladder solves are liquidity and rate risk. With a single long FD, needing cash midway forces you to break the whole deposit and swallow a penalty. With a ladder, a rung matures every year, so you can take that cash penalty-free while the rest keeps earning. On rates, a single FD bets everything on one number booked on one day. A ladder spreads that bet: each year a rung matures and is reinvested at the prevailing rate, so rising rates gradually lift your whole ladder and you are never fully exposed to a single low rate.
How to run the ladder over time
- Build it once — split the lump sum into N equal FDs of 1…N years.
- Reinvest at the top — when the one-year rung matures, roll it into a fresh N-year FD.
- Repeat annually — after the first N years, every maturing rung is a full N-year deposit, and the ladder runs indefinitely.
- Adjust as needed — take a maturing rung as cash in years you need liquidity instead of reinvesting.
Practical touches that add up
Spread rungs across two or three banks and you can chase the best rate for each tenure while keeping every deposit within the ₹5 lakh DICGC insurance limit — useful for a large corpus. Senior citizens should book at senior rates for the extra 0.25–0.75% on each rung. And remember the tax angle: ladder or not, FD interest is taxed at your slab, so if you are in a high bracket, pair the ladder with tax-free options like PPF for the portion of money you can lock away longer.
Pros
- One FD matures every year, giving predictable liquidity without breaking any deposit.
- Spreads interest-rate risk across the cycle so you are never locked in at a single rate.
- Rolling maturities let you capture rising rates as each rung is reinvested.
- Each rung can sit at a different bank, keeping deposits within the ₹5 lakh DICGC limit.
- Guaranteed, penalty-free access beats breaking one large FD early.
Cons
- Returns are still fully taxable at your slab rate, like any FD.
- Managing several FDs and reinvestment dates takes more effort than one deposit.
- In a falling-rate environment, maturing rungs get reinvested at lower rates.
- Shorter rungs earn less than a single long FD would in a stable, high-rate period.
Tips
- 1Start with a five-rung, five-year ladder — it is the classic balance of liquidity and rate-averaging.
- 2Reinvest each maturing rung into a fresh longest-tenure FD to keep the ladder rolling.
- 3Spread rungs across banks to chase the best rate per tenure and stay within DICGC cover.
- 4Book senior-citizen rates where eligible for an extra 0.25–0.75% on every rung.
- 5Keep your emergency buffer in the shortest rung so cash is always within a year’s reach.
